# Heads up, support folks!
# This env file drives the Pelicanly bounce processor — the thing that
# flags dead addresses before Moxie Mail retries them forever. If customers
# complain about "still emailing a closed inbox," check BOUNCE_RETRY_MAX
# here first (default 3). Don't touch the queue names unless Priya signs
# off. The processor needs credentials to read the mailbox feed, and that
# credential sits on the very next line.

vault entry, hahaf-tahop: VAULT_KEY3=84f

☐ Item 3 (for Thursday's sync): Confirm the rate-limit signing key for the Hollowgate internal API gateway was rotated during the ceremony. Verify both custodians from the Quillard platform team countersigned the ledger, and that the old key's token buckets drained fully before cutover. Archive the ceremony recording to the sealed share. As the final ledger entry, transcribe the recovery passphrase printed just below.

recovery phrase for fajeg-kawep: druix-gorius-briax-ulaeth-fraox-lammir-pelox-jormir-pelwyn-julir

Hey — handing off the formula sandbox work on Gridletter. Quick context for plugin authors: user-supplied formulas run inside a restricted interpreter with no filesystem, network, or clock access, and a 50 ms execution budget. If your plugin needs a new built-in function, propose it through the allowlist process rather than working around the sandbox — escapes get your plugin delisted fast. Memory is capped at 4 MB per evaluation. The allowlist process, test harness, and sample formulas are all described on the internal page below.

operations page: https://confluence.lumicsys.internal/projects/display/projects/display

Step 4: Migrate the string-extraction script. The legacy extractor in Lintgrove's build pipeline scanned only the web client; the replacement (extract-i18n v2) walks all workspaces and writes catalogs to the Phrasevault service. Review the diff scope: the script now reads source files outside the sandbox root, so confirm the allowlist is intact before enabling. No credentials are embedded in the script itself; all access is driven by the service configuration. The runtime values it consumes in staging are as follows.

deployment values, kajof-kagep:
[caswyn]
host = caswyn.nelvrocorp.internal
user = caswyn_svc
database = caswyn_prod